Dan, replying to another note questioning the arrangement copyrights,
yes they are under copyright and you can't do an arrangement of them
unless given permission by the Copyright Holder. One of the pieces
"Waltz for Debbie" written by Bill Evans - I do some film management
work for his son Evan Evans and rep the MP3.com Page for his dad's
account Bill Evans as well. You aren't authorized to make your own
edition of that work (and I'm guessing that you didn't get permission
for any of the Jazz works which are all under copyright). As well, you
can't record the tracks without a license from Harry Fox.
